Robbery
Upper Hearst Parking Structure
July 27, 2012
UCPD case number 12-03447
On Thursday, July 26th, at 2:25 a.m., a robbery via threat occurred on the ground level of the Upper Hearst Parking Structure. The victim, a 28 year old male summer sessions student, was walking to his parked vehicle when he was approached by two suspects. Suspect #1 was walking and Suspect #2 was riding a bicycle. Suspect #1 asked the victim what items he possessed and reached toward his waistband, as if he possessed a weapon under his clothing. The two suspects took the victim’s cellular phone and wallet. The victim was not injured during the encounter. The victim reported this crime to UCPD hours after the encounter. UCPD was not able to locate the suspects.
